1. Alias: D-Isoascorbate Sodium, Sodium Isoascorbate, Sodium D-Isoascorbate
2. Properties: white crystalline, odourless, salty, freely soluble in water; water solution easily oxidized by air; trace metal ions, heat and light can accelerate oxidation; relatively stable in dry state.
3. Manufacturing methods and quality standard: Sodium Erythorbate is prepared from the biological fermentation of glucose; its standard number is GB 8273-2008, and its standard name is D-Isoascorbate Sodium food additive.
4. Advantages and uses: The biggest advantages of Sodium Erythorbate are that it has no sour taste, is non-toxic and is harmless to the human body. It is a new type of biological food preservative which is widely used, green and safe. It has been determined by the World Health Organization and Food and Agriculture Organization of the United Nations, U.S. Food and Drug Administration, Canada and the European Union to be a legal and safe food additive.
In the food industry, Sodium Erythorbate can be used as a preservative suitable for all kinds of food (meat products, canned meat, canned fruits and vegetables, fruits, vegetables, beer, wine, fruit tea, fruit juice, jam, frozen aquatic products, cake, bread, etc.) to prevent the production of nitrate amine carcinogens, inhibit bacterial growth, extend the storage time of food, maintain the appearance, brightness, flavor and smell of food, eliminate discoloration, peculiar smell, turbidity and other undesirable phenomena of food and beverage, and particularly ensure that the vitamin C in juice and jam is not damaged. In fruits and vegetables, Sodium Erythorbate can effectively inhibit bacterial growth, reduce oxidase activity and prevent them from decomposing.
In addition, Sodium Erythorbate can be used as a deoxidizer, corrosion inhibitor and anti-scaling agent. Adding a small amount of Sodium Erythorbate to boiler water can trap oxygen in the water, thus limescale can be effectively prevented and reduced. Sodium Erythorbate can also be used to replace hydrogen quinones and other harmful chemicals in developer. It is used as an auxiliary material for drug and sanitary products, stabilizers of chemical raw materials and electrolytes for electroplating. It is also used in the production of metal powder, recycling of heavy metals and preparation of macromolecule polymers. Other fields such as textile, building materials, petrochemicals, household chemicals, feed processing, wool textiles and so on also have applications of Sodium Erythorbate.
